Single Rack vs Spirit Rack: Which to Choose
Understanding Your Board Storage Options
Choosing between a single rack and a spirit rack comes down to your space, budget, and how you want your boards displayed. A single rack is a minimalist choice, perfect for one or two boards and tight spaces. The spirit rack, on the other hand, combines smart storage with beautiful design, offering hidden compartments and room for multiple boards. Both solve the same problem but in completely different ways. This guide breaks down the real differences so you can make the choice that actually fits your life, not just your closet.
Key Differences Between Single and Spirit Racks
Capacity: A single rack holds one or two boards, while a spirit rack accommodates three to five boards depending on thickness. If you own multiple boards, the spirit rack saves space by stacking vertically rather than spreading them horizontally.
Installation: Single racks often require wall mounting and drilling, which means permanent holes and potential damage. The spirit rack is freestanding, so you place it and go, no tools or damage to walls.
Storage Features: Single racks focus purely on display. The spirit rack includes a hidden drawer for wax, fins, tools, and accessories, keeping everything organized in one spot.
Footprint: Single racks hang on walls and take zero floor space. Spirit racks are freestanding and need floor or corner placement, but their vertical design means they don't take up much room.
Aesthetic: Single racks are sleek and minimal, perfect for modern spaces. The spirit rack blends function with natural materials like bamboo and cork, adding warmth and character to any room.
Price Point: Single racks are typically more affordable, while spirit racks cost more upfront but offer multi-board storage and built-in organization, delivering better long-term value.
When to Choose a Single Rack
A single rack makes sense if you're renting (no drilling allowed), have limited floor space, or own just one or two boards. It's also great if you want a clean, gallery-like look where your board becomes the focal point. Single racks work well in apartments, dorms, or offices where you need minimal footprint. They're affordable, easy to install, and perfect for beginners who aren't yet committed to owning multiple boards. If your main goal is displaying one beautiful board, a single rack delivers exactly that without any extra bulk.

Common Questions
Can a spirit rack hold heavy boards?
Yes. The spirit rack is built from sustainable bamboo and cork with a sturdy freestanding frame. It's designed to safely hold multiple boards of standard weight. Just make sure the surface is level and stable before placing boards on it.
Do I need to drill holes to install a single rack?
Most single racks do require wall mounting, which means drilling. If you're renting or don't want permanent damage, a freestanding spirit rack is a better choice since it needs no installation at all.
How much space does a spirit rack actually take up?
A spirit rack typically has a footprint of about 2 feet by 1 foot, depending on the model. Its vertical design means it uses floor space efficiently while holding three to five boards, making it compact for what it stores.
Can I move a spirit rack easily?
Absolutely. The spirit rack ships flat and assembles tool-free, so you can move it between rooms or take it with you. It's designed to be flexible and portable, which is perfect if your space changes.
Which rack is better for beginners?
If you own one board, a single rack is simpler and cheaper. If you think you'll buy more boards or want storage for wax and fins, start with a spirit rack. You'll grow into it without needing to buy another storage solution later.
Are these racks eco-friendly?
The spirit rack is made from sustainable bamboo and cork, so it's a thoughtful choice for the environment. Single racks vary by model, so check the material before buying if sustainability matters to you.
